PUTARURU COURTHOUSE

OFFICIAL OPENING TO-DAY [by telegraph OWN correspondent] « PUTARURU, Thursday For the first time since the first Magistrate's Court sitting was held in Putaruru in 1920 a sitting will be Held in a proper courthouse to-morrow. After many months of Court days in makeshift accommodation agitation by the Putaruru Chamber of Commerce and local bodies has resulted in the construction of a courthouse. Commenced in January, the \*jrk is now practically completed and the building, which is situated on the Tirau Road, will be opened to-morrow morning. Addresses will be given by Mr. C. H. Clinkard, M.P., Mr. A. L. Mason, chairman of the Town Board, and Mr. S. L. Paterson, S.M.
